2. Two kinds of personal information

Website visitors. This website collects no personal information beyond what your browser sends to load a page (IP address and request logs held by our hosting provider for security). We do not use analytics cookies, advertising trackers or embedded social media.

Practice deployments. Tallify is installed on infrastructure controlled by the financial services provider ("the practice") that licenses it. Client personal information processed inside a deployment is processed by the practice as responsible party. Tallify, as the software provider, does not have access to that information unless the practice specifically requests support and grants access for that purpose.

3. What a Tallify deployment processes

Within a practice deployment, the software processes client information the practice already holds or captures: identity and contact details, financial position, insurance cover, investment holdings, advice records and communication history. This information stays on the practice's own server.

4. Use of external processing

To draft advice documents and client communications, a deployment sends a de-identified set of facts to a third-party language model provider (Anthropic PBC). Before any such request, the software removes names, identity numbers, dates of birth, contact details and addresses, and scrubs those values from free text. The provider receives figures and circumstances, not an identifiable person. The practice is responsible for naming this operator in its own POPIA processing records.

5. Client communications and consent

A deployment only sends communications to clients whose consent to receive them has been recorded by the practice, and only after an advisor of the practice has approved each communication. Clients may withdraw consent at any time by contacting their practice; the withdrawal is applied to all future automated communications.

6. Retention

Practices retain advice records for the period required by the FAIS Act and the General Code of Conduct (currently five years from the date of the advice). Backups are retained by the practice under its own policy. This website retains hosting logs for no more than 90 days.

7. Security

Deployments run behind private network access with authenticated, role-based logins, audit logging of every change, and encrypted transport. Backups are encrypted at rest where the practice's infrastructure supports it.

8. Your rights

Under POPIA you may request access to, correction of, or deletion of personal information held about you, and you may object to processing or lodge a complaint with the Information Regulator (inforegulator.org.za). For information held by a practice using Tallify, direct your request to that practice. For this website, contact our Information Officer at the address above.
